Buy A Great Drip Coffee Maker on A Budget

Everyone enjoys a fantastic cup of coffee every so often, some other than the others. However, with so many options on the market, it’s hard to make a buying decision. And let’s face it, it’s not only the coffee maker. It’s the skills and the ingredients as well. If you want to get a great coffee maker, you can’t go wrong with one of the SCAA approved machines. But those are expensive and you need to buy on a budget. There are a lot of coffee makers that didn’t go through the testing lab of the SCAA , but can brew a mean cup of joe. This is what this page is about. Remember? Ingredients are also very important in the process. Good water is more important than we think. The best coffee is made with spring water or plain tap water that has been run by way of a filter. And let’s not forget about the beans. You can’t expect to get a great cup if you use stale coffee beans that sat on the shelf 3 months. So buy fresh, and good quality beans. Happy brewing
